zoukankan      html  css  js  c++  java
  • 轻量级.Net ORM SqlSuger项目实战

    SqlSuger,清垃圾ORM实战例子。

    //添加引用
    
    using SqlSugar; 
    
    //在构造函数中实例化SqlSuger
    
    clinet = new SqlSugarClient(new ConnectionConfig()
    {
    InitKeyType = InitKeyType.Attribute,
    ConnectionString = "......",//这里是数据库连接字符串
    DbType = SqlSugar.DbType.SqlServer,
    IsAutoCloseConnection = true
    });
    
    
    
    //连表查询
    
    BaseUserCollection con = new BaseUserCollection();
    var query = clinet.Queryable<Base_Users, Base_Roles>((t1, t2) => t1.RoleID == t2.RoleID).Select<Base_Role_User>();
    if(query != null)
    {
    con.List = await query.ToPageListAsync(pageIndex, pageSize);
    con.Count = await query.CountAsync();
    }
    return con;
    
    
    
    //插入数据
    
    return await clinet.Insertable(security).ExecuteReturnIdentityAsync();
  • 相关阅读:
    天真的误会
    Unity3D笔记
    http纪要
    JQuery中ajax错误处理之页面跳转
    php代码片段
    3D游戏相关笔记
    Javascript笔记
    PHP对观察者模式的支持
    为什么要使用多线程
    死锁和活锁
  • 原文地址:https://www.cnblogs.com/nnnnnn/p/10874611.html
Copyright © 2011-2022 走看看